| 38 | /* |
| 39 | * 386 processor status longword. |
| 40 | */ |
| 41 | #define	PSL_C		0x00000001	/* carry bit */ |
| 42 | #define	PSL_PF		0x00000004	/* parity bit */ |
| 43 | #define	PSL_AF		0x00000010	/* bcd carry bit */ |
| 44 | #define	PSL_Z		0x00000040	/* zero bit */ |
| 45 | #define	PSL_N		0x00000080	/* negative bit */ |
| 46 | #define	PSL_T		0x00000100	/* trace enable bit */ |
| 47 | #define	PSL_I		0x00000200	/* interrupt enable bit */ |
| 48 | #define	PSL_D		0x00000400	/* string instruction direction bit */ |
| 49 | #define	PSL_V		0x00000800	/* overflow bit */ |
| 50 | #define	PSL_IOPL	0x00003000	/* i/o privilege level */ |
| 51 | #define	PSL_NT		0x00004000	/* nested task bit */ |
| 52 | #define	PSL_RF		0x00010000	/* resume flag bit */ |
| 53 | #define	PSL_VM		0x00020000	/* virtual 8086 mode bit */ |
| 54 | #define	PSL_AC		0x00040000	/* alignment checking */ |
| 55 | #define	PSL_VIF		0x00080000	/* virtual interrupt enable */ |
| 56 | #define	PSL_VIP		0x00100000	/* virtual interrupt pending */ |
| 57 | #define	PSL_ID		0x00200000	/* identification bit */ |

| 59 | /* |
| 60 | * The i486 manual says that we are not supposed to change reserved flags, |
| 61 | * but this is too much trouble since the reserved flags depend on the cpu |
| 62 | * and setting them to their historical values works in practice. |
| 63 | */ |
| 64 | #define	PSL_RESERVED_DEFAULT	0x00000002 |
| 65 | |
| 66 | /* |
| 67 | * Initial flags for kernel and user mode. The kernel later inherits |
| 68 | * PSL_I and some other flags from user mode. |
| 69 | */ |
| 70 | #define	PSL_KERNEL	PSL_RESERVED_DEFAULT |
| 71 | #define	PSL_USER	(PSL_RESERVED_DEFAULT | PSL_I) |

| 73 | /* |
| 74 | * Bits that can be changed in user mode on 486's. We allow these bits |
| 75 | * to be changed using ptrace(), sigreturn() and procfs. Setting PS_NT |
| 76 | * is undesirable but it may as well be allowed since users can inflict |
| 77 | * it on the kernel directly. Changes to PSL_AC are silently ignored on |
| 78 | * 386's. |
| 79 | * |
| 80 | * Users are allowed to change the privileged flag PSL_RF. The cpu sets PSL_RF |
| 81 | * in tf_eflags for faults. Debuggers should sometimes set it there too. |
| 82 | * tf_eflags is kept in the signal context during signal handling and there is |
| 83 | * no other place to remember it, so the PSL_RF bit may be corrupted by the |
| 84 | * signal handler without us knowing. Corruption of the PSL_RF bit at worst |
| 85 | * causes one more or one less debugger trap, so allowing it is fairly |
| 86 | * harmless. |
| 87 | */ |
| 88 | #define	PSL_USERCHANGE (PSL_C | PSL_PF | PSL_AF | PSL_Z | PSL_N | PSL_T \ |
| 89 | 			| PSL_D | PSL_V | PSL_NT | PSL_RF | PSL_AC | PSL_ID) |
